God Wants You to Be His Best Friend
It’s easy to understand why God wants us to develop a relationship with Him – whether a Master-servant, Creator-creation, or a Father-child relationship. But it’s quite harder to imagine how an intimate friendship is possible between a finite, sinful human being and an all-powerful, imperceptible, perfect God.
Yes, God wants us to be His best friend. He wants us to draw closer and develop a close relationship with Him. Like any friend would feel, God is pleased and delighted when we share all our life experiences with Him. He wants more than just attending church once a week. God wants you to communicate with Him constantly. Share all your thoughts and talk with Him about whatever you are doing at the moment or whatever you’re planning to do. Include Him in your every activity, every conversation, even in every problem you encounter. Besides, that’s what friends do. Isn’t it amazing that God desires to build a sweeter relationship with us?
